Motorola DROID X for Verizon
- Summary: The Motorola DROID X for Verizon Wireless is the latest member of Verizon's DROID lineup of Android powered smartphones.
- Pros: Big high-res display, actual hardware buttons, HD video recording, good connectivity, new MOTOBLUR widgets
- Cons: Large and bulky, relatively poor still photos, display needs better outdoor visibility
